    Windows that are damaged can cause leaks and draughts which use up energy. This can result in high heating costs. Moisture trapped within the frames could cause rot and health issues for your family and you.

    Double pane windows comprise two glass units that are insulated and separated by a spacer that is filled with argon gas or air. They are a great energy-saving option that will reduce your winter heating bills as well as reduce the cost of cooling in summer.

    Condensation inside

    If condensation is visible inside your double-glazed windows does not necessarily mean that they're defective and not performing as they should. It could be an indication that there is a lot of humidity in the air and not enough circulation within the building or room. This is usually the case if you have recently employed tradesmen or builders working on your property, as wet cement, plaster and paint emit lots of moisture.

    The solution is to open the window slightly or use an extractor fan, keeping the window open during the night can also help. Try to create more shade around windows and doors. This will help reduce the amount of moisture produced by direct sunlight.

    If you notice condensation between your windows it could be caused by an issue with the spacers between the window panes. This is the gap between the two single glass panes. It usually has the desiccant material that will soak up any water or moist air. If the spacer is damaged it will soon become saturated and the excess moisture will appear as condensation.

    Another reason that condensation can form between your window panes could be it could be due to a problem with the sealant that was used initially. If the windows were put in by a reputable company that offers an insurance-backed guarantee that this is more likely to occur.

    Repairing the sealant between your double glazed window handle glazed windows will require the unit to be removed. This can be a tricky task, and should not be that should be attempted without proper training or experience because it is likely that you will break the glass or cause further damage. But, it is possible to get the unit repaired in a relatively cost-effective way by companies that specialise in this kind of work. They usually make a hole in the glass or spacer bars and then inject or pump dry agents into the sealed unit.

    Replacement IG units are advanced units that offer significantly more efficient thermal performance than the older single- or double-glazed windows. The new windows can be incorporated into frames that are already in place and are slim. You don't have to fret about changing the look of your home. They are also more energy efficient, thanks to the advanced materials used and the insulation technology that is employed.

    Modern IG units are usually composed of an outer layer of glass with low-emissivity and an inner float of float that is clear and a space between the two that is filled with either air or inert gas, such as Krypton or argon. The inert gases slow down the heat transfer, thereby helping to keep your home warm.
